BradPioneer - 7/10/2015 06:52 Kodiak, spray it with Flexstar GT and spike it with some glyphosate. You will kill most of that Palmer.. If the beans are canopied then up your gpa to 20 GAL. Your beans will burn a little but they should recover in a week or two. The experts say if you want the best yields then stress your beans a little :)

Watch the rotational restrictions on fomesafen/Flexstar!  'Kodiak' might want to grow corn on this field next year.

If he can see the Palmers above his beans, there's no way in h*** that Flexstar is going to kill them anyway.  Might burn them enough to send them into reproductive phase instead of continuing to grow vegetatively, however.  But they will make seed or pollen.
